]> git.ipfire.org Git - thirdparty/xfsprogs-dev.git/commitdiff
Don't destroy file with -N -d file options
authorBarry Naujok <bnaujok@sgi.com>
Wed, 27 Aug 2008 04:13:09 +0000 (04:13 +0000)
committerBarry Naujok <bnaujok@sgi.com>
Wed, 27 Aug 2008 04:13:09 +0000 (04:13 +0000)
Merge of master-melb:xfs-cmds:31978a by kenmcd.

  Don't destroy file with -N -d file options

mkfs/xfs_mkfs.c

index 53e5c75ad7e1ef0181a0ddb4b4c9a89879d9b2d8..0bd480523cb38b639c3e039277fad4d98cdf9a5d 100644 (file)
@@ -819,7 +819,7 @@ main(
                                        xi.disfile = atoi(value);
                                        if (xi.disfile < 0 || xi.disfile > 1)
                                                illegal(value, "d file");
-                                       if (xi.disfile)
+                                       if (xi.disfile && !Nflag)
                                                xi.dcreat = 1;
                                        break;
                                case D_NAME: